Acoustic attenuation performance prediction of silencing ducts by 2D isogeometric finite element method and its application

Abstract
The two dimensional(2D) IsoGeometric Finite Element Method(IG-FEM) is applied to predict the acoustic attenuation performance of silencing ducts.Acoustic eigenvalues of duct cross-section are obtained by 2D IG-FEM and then the Transmission Loss(TL) is calculated.Perforated boundary and sound-absorbing material boundary are also considered.TL results of a rectangular silencing duct agree well with those obtained from the FEM and the accuracy of the IG-FEM is verified.Test case of a round cross section demonstrates that IG-FEM obtains more accurate results than the FEM does at almost the same computation cost.Under several different structure parameter conditions,TL of test examples by the IG-FEM are well compared with 3D numerical method.The IG-FEM can accurately predict the TL over a wide frequency range.
